CLEANCACHE(1)CLEANCACHE(1)NAMEcleanCache - remove stale desktop type or layout cache entries
SYNOPSIS
/usr/lib/desktop/cleanCache [types | layouts]
DESCRIPTION
In order to improve performance, the IRIX Interactive Desktop
automatically maintains a cache of ftr types and layouts for all of the
directories that are viewed with fm or dirview. The cleanCache shell
script can be used remove cache files for directories which no longer
exists. Since /usr/lib/desktop/cleanCache is a shell script, users can
copy and modify it to suit their own particular needs.
ARGUMENTScleanCache accepts one of the following arguments:
types causes the ftr type cache to be cleaned of entries for non-
existent directoies.
layouts causes saved fm layouts to be removed for non-existent
directories.
EXAMPLE
The following command could be executed via a crontab entry to clean the
type cache:
/usr/lib/desktop/cleanCache types
FILES
$HOME/.desktop-<hostname>/TypeCache
directory containing cached ftr types
$HOME/.desktop-<hostname>/layouts
directory containing saved fm layouts
